The radius of a cylindrical gift box is (2x + 3) in. The height of the gift box is twice the radius. What is the surface area of the cylinder? Write your answer as a polynomial in standard form.

The surface area consists of
2 circles + a rectangle. The length of the rectangle is the circumference
of the circle and its height is the height of the cylinder.
SA = 2π(2x+3)^2 + 2π(2x+3)[(2)(2x+3)]
=2π(2x+3)^2 + 4π(2x+3)^2
= 6π(2x+3)^2
